In the dramatic confrontation between Absalom and his father King David, the encounter with the oak tree stands out not only because it marked a pivotal moment in the battle but also due to the symbolism that trees often carry in biblical narratives. Oaks are robust and enduring, valued for their strength—a quality that Absalom, in his ambition and audacity, underestimated.
When Absalom found his flowing locks caught in the oak, this physical entrapment mirrored his larger struggle against his father's authority and his broader ambitions. Oaks often symbolize endurance and faithfulness in biblical literature, yet here they serve to underscore the fragility of Absalom's aspirations. Instead of strength, his hair—a source of personal pride—turned against him, portraying the ironic twist of how pride often precedes a fall.
On top of the oak's significance, it’s fascinating to reflect on ancient Hebrew practices: trees were often seen as guardians of the earth and life. So, in this encounter, the mighty oak might be seen as an arbiter of divine will, foreshadowing the outcome of Absalom's rebellion. Worth noting is also the historical context of the oak as a sacred space—thinking of how prophets like Samuel conducted activities under trees can provide added depth. Ultimately, the story teaches that strong roots aren't enough to provide the protection one might assume and serves a solemn reminder of the consequences of internal discord within a family.
